Xiaomi Redmi Note 13 4G vs Poco X7 Pro 5G
Here you can compare Xiaomi Redmi Note 13 4G and Poco X7 Pro 5G. Comparing Xiaomi Redmi Note 13 4G vs Poco X7 Pro 5G on Smartprix enables you to check their respective specs scores and unique features. It would potentially help you understand how Xiaomi Redmi Note 13 4G stands against Poco X7 Pro 5G and which one should you buy The current lowest price found for Xiaomi Redmi Note 13 4G is ₹15,990 and for Poco X7 Pro 5G is ₹23,999. | Specification | Xiaomi Redmi Note 13 4G | Poco X7 Pro 5G |
|---|---|---|
| Display | 6.67 inches, 1080 x 2400 pixels, 120 Hz | 6.67 inches, 1220 x 2712 pixels, 120 Hz |
| RAM | 6 GB | 8 GB |
| OS | Android v13 | Android v15 |
| Battery | 5000 mAh, Li-Po Battery | 6550 mAh, Si/C |
| Rear Camera | 108 MP ƒ/1.8 (Wide Angle) 8 MP ƒ/2.2 (Ultra Wide) 2 MP ƒ/2.4 (Macro) | 50 MP ƒ/1.5 (Wide Angle) 26mm (wide), 1/1.95", 0.8µm, PDAF, OIS 8 MP ƒ/2.2 (Ultra Wide) 15mm (ultrawide), 1/4.0", 1.12µm |
| Price | ₹15,990 | ₹23,999 |
